Pros

Integrity-based work ethic that values the individual qualities of employees. Luluemon works to recognize the employees as human individuals along a path. They encourage goal-setting, planning, entrepreneurship and a friendly atmosphere. This is a nurturing environment which emphasizes creativity.

Cons

Difficult for introverts or anyone with depression. This is a job that requires a great deal of energy output in terms of bringing cheer and compassion to customers ("guests"). Sometimes you can get by on a day of simply folding clothes and doing your job well, but most of the time you need to "perform". Performance, however, must be authentic which can be difficult for seasonal or chemical depression.

Pros

The benefits with the sweaty Pursuits is good and the insurance is good too! You get a team that you get to put together and get to know them and see what works for you guys to be successful in a processing shift!

Cons

The nights are long and very overworked. They ask a lot from you and usually they put the business before you. It’s always we need this and that from the managers but not actually taking time to help or to actually see that we are trying our best and if they actually worked a shift with us and saw the struggles they would understand more. They think it’s easy, when the weight of the store depends on us. You are also qualified as a Guest Experience lead since you have to do both trainings so the management do over utilise that and you will be doing two jobs. Even though it says in the description to support the floor but there’s a difference between supporting from time to time and doing it all the time where you are running the floor and the back at the same time but they’ll say “oh why isn’t this done?” Maybe because you’ve told me to help you out ? The are also very selective about who moves up to be a manager. No work life balance at all!
